One of the primary benefits of a polizza fine art is that it provides comprehensive coverage for your art collection. Unlike standard homeowners or renters insurance, which may have limitations on coverage for high-value items like fine art, a polizza fine art offers specialized protection specifically tailored to the unique needs of art owners. In the event of theft, accidental damage, or natural disasters, your policy will help cover the costs of repair, replacement, or restoration of your art pieces.
Furthermore, a polizza fine art can also provide coverage for loss of value in case your art collection depreciates in the market. This is particularly important for art collectors and investors who may face financial losses if their art assets lose value over time. With a polizza fine art, you can mitigate these risks and ensure that your investment remains protected.
Another crucial aspect of a polizza fine art is that it offers worldwide coverage. Whether your art collection is displayed in your home, a gallery, or a museum, your policy will extend its protection wherever your art pieces are located. This is especially beneficial for art collectors who may travel frequently or loan their artworks for exhibitions, as it ensures that their valuable assets are covered no matter where they are.
In addition to physical damage and loss, a polizza fine art can also provide coverage for legal liabilities. For example, if someone is injured while visiting your art collection or if one of your artworks causes harm to another person’s property, your policy can help cover the costs of legal defense and potential settlements. This helps protect you from unforeseen financial obligations that may arise from owning valuable art assets.
